Field Commercial Property Adjuster

2 months ago


Princeton, United States AmTrust Financial Full time

Overview:

AmTrust Financial Services, a fast-growing commercial insurance company, is seeking a Property Claim Technical Field Adjuster to respond to the needs of our customers in the Northeast. As part of the Property line of business, the Property Claim Technical Field Adjuster is responsible for investigating, evaluating, and estimating damages to ensure accuracy on business insurance claims.

Responsibilities:
  • Under minimal supervision, is responsible for the handling of commercial property claims that are of mid to high levels of complexity and/or severity.
  • Physically inspect, document, and estimate damage to businesses that have suffered a loss. Common loss scenarios will include but not limited to interior water damage, partial or total fire, vehicle impact, hurricane, tornado, and hail damage.
  • Use Xactimate estimating software to determine appropriate settlement amounts and to validate third party estimates / invoices.
  • Interpret various policy forms and establish applicable coverages, conditions and limitations that may apply to the facts of the loss.
  • Establishes accurate and timely indemnity and expense reserves. Controls and manages claim related expenses.
  • Communicates with agents, insureds, claimants, and company personnel, keeping them apprised of appropriate information. Discusses possible coverage issues with supervisor and drafts coverage positions as applicable.
  • Ability to recognize when to refer claims to Special Investigations, Subrogation and/or Complex Claim Units.
  • Adhere to all statutory and regulatory fair claims practices.
  • Performs other functional duties as requested or required.
Qualifications:
  • 5+ years of experience handling commercial field property claims with elements of complexity/severity
  • Proficient knowledge of property estimating software and ability to independently prepare damage estimates in excess of $100,000
  • This position may require the individual to access and inspect all areas of a structure, which is physically demanding and may require the ability to carry, set up and climb a ladder, walk on roofs, and enter tight spaces.
  • Ability to obtain adjuster licenses as needed
  • Ability to work remotely and independently
  • CAT Duty-This position will require participation in our Catastrophe Response Program, which could include deployments away from assigned territory to assist our customers in other states for extended periods
  • Valid drivers license
  • Reliable automobile
  • Bachelors degree or equivalent experience

Preferred:

  • Advanced knowledge of Xactimate estimating system
  • Prior experience adjusting property claims using virtual technologies
  • Currently hold P&C adjusters license(s)
  • Easily adapts to new or changing situations, requirements, or priorities
